背景情况:
- 多发性硬化症 (MS) 是一种慢性自身免疫性中枢神经系统疾病,其病因不明,尽管炎症和免疫功能障碍是关键因素.
- 脂肪组织 (AT) 通过内分泌功能和脂蛋白分泌影响免疫反应和炎症,使其与MS等免疫疾病有关.

主要成果:
- 脂肪组织及其分泌的阿迪波金在MS背后的炎症和免疫过程中发挥着重要作用.
- 身体活动和营养策略可以调节AT功能和阿迪波金配置文件,这可能有利于MS患者.
结论:
- 包括体力活动和饮食管理在内的生活方式干预措施是改善多发性硬化症患者生活质量的有希望的非药物治疗方法.
